What does UTIB0000811 mean?
UTIB0000811
UTIB — Bank code. Identifies Axis Bank. All branches of Axis Bank share this prefix.
0 — Reserved character. Always zero in every IFSC code in India.
000811 — Branch code. Uniquely identifies the NUAPADA (NAWAPARA branch within Axis Bank.
